FAQS on what is din 975
Q: What is the DIN 975 standard?
A: DIN 975 is a German industrial standard specifying dimensions, tolerances, and technical requirements for threaded rods. It applies to metric-threaded rods used in mechanical engineering and construction. The standard ensures uniformity in manufacturing and compatibility across applications.
Q: How does DIN 975 differ from DIN 976?
A: DIN 975 defines threaded rods with lengths up to 1,000 mm, while DIN 976 covers longer threaded rods (up to 5,000 mm). Both standards share similar metric thread specifications but differ in permissible length ranges. Choosing between them depends on project-specific length requirements.
Q: What industries commonly use norma DIN 975?
A: Norma DIN 975 is widely used in construction, automotive, and machinery manufacturing. It provides reliable fastening solutions for structural assemblies and mechanical systems. Compliance with this standard ensures safety and performance in load-bearing applications.
Q: What technical parameters does DIN 976 specify?
A: DIN 976 specifies thread dimensions (e.g., pitch, diameter), material grades, and surface treatments for threaded rods. It also outlines tolerance classes and testing methods to ensure product quality. These parameters align with broader DIN standards for consistency.
Q: Is DIN 975 applicable to stainless steel threaded rods?
A: Yes, DIN 975 includes specifications for threaded rods made from materials like stainless steel, carbon steel, and others. Material selection depends on corrosion resistance and strength requirements. The standard ensures compatibility regardless of the material used.
